SEGMENT REGISTER USAGE
The main data structure used to organize memory is
the segment On the Intel386 SX Microprocessor
segments are variable sized blocks of linear ad-
dresses which have certain attributes associated
with them There are two main types of segments
code and data The segments are of variable size
and can be as small as 1 byte or as large as 4 giga-
bytes (232 bits)
In order to provide compact instruction encoding
and increase processor performance instructions
do not need to explicitly specify which segment reg-
ister is used The segment register is automatically
chosen according to the rules of Table 2 3 (Segment
Register Selection Rules) In general data refer-
ences use the selector contained in the DS register
stack references use the SS register and instruction
fetches use the CS register The contents of the In-
struction Pointer provide the offset Special segment
override prefixes allow the explicit use of a given
segment register and override the implicit rules list-
ed in Table 2 3 The override prefixes also allow the
use of the ES FS and GS segment registers

2 4 Addressing Modes
The Intel386 SX Microprocessor provides a total of 8
addressing modes for instructions to specify oper-
ands The addressing modes are optimized to allow
the efficient execution of high level languages such
as C and FORTRAN and they cover the vast majori-
ty of data references needed by high-level lan-
guages
REGISTER AND IMMEDIATE MODES
Two of the addressing modes provide for instruc-
tions that operate on register or immediate oper-
ands
Register Operand Mode The operand is located in
one of the 8 16 or 32-bit general registers
